I do build gmp/mpfr/mpc in-tree...
How? Last I tried, it didn't work, as mpc used the system gmp/mpfr,
not the just-built in-tree versions. Therefore, it's not really an
"in-tree" build, and you can't build on a system that doesn't already
have gmp/mpfr installed. At least, that's what it was... does that
work now?
it's been fixed for a while (resolution of PR42424)
I keep one copy of gmp mpfr and mpc in a directory at the root of my
source disk and ln -s to that from within the different gcc source
trees.
